Designing a compelling retail fit-out means merging functionality, aesthetics, and
strategy to create a space that resonates with customers and boosts sales. If you're
planning to establish a new store or refresh an existing one, understanding the
critical elements of a successful retail fit-out is absolutely vital.

Here are five essentials to keep in mind as you revamp or design your retail space for impact and profitability.

1. Customer-Centric Layout

Your store's layout can significantly influence how customers interact with your
merchandise. A customer-centric layout ensures ease of movement, encourages
exploration, and maximizes engagement with key product zones. For instance,
consider where your customers automatically gravitate as they walk through your
entrance; typically, the right-hand side is a hotspot. Use it to position
high-margin or seasonal products that you want to promote.

Additionally, think about the flow throughout your space. Ensure there is clear signage and
an intuitive path from front to back that gently guides customers to explore
multiple sections of your store. Avoid overcrowding or clutter, as this can
overwhelm shoppers or create discomfort. Implement a layout that matches your
product type, such as a grid for grocery stores or free-flow for boutique-style
stores. This step ensures your retail store feels welcoming and encourages
longer visits.

2. Strategic Lighting

Lighting enhances the ambiance of your store and directs attention to specific products.
A strategic lighting plan can transform a retail space by creating the right
emotions, emphasizing features, and even increasing sales. For example, warm
lighting can make environments feel cozy and comfortable, while cool tones work
well for minimalist or tech-oriented spaces.

Accent lighting is particularly effective for highlighting new arrivals, sale items,
or premium products. Layer your lighting with ambient, task, and accent sources
to create depth and variety. You could also experiment with adjustable lighting
to adapt the atmosphere for different times of the day or special promotions.
Remember, well-lit fitting rooms and checkout counters are essential to
solidify the overall customer experience.

3. High-Quality Materials and Finishes

The materials and finishes you choose for your store are essential in conveying
your brand's identity and quality. Shoppers often equate the look and feel of a
store with the value of its products. Using high-quality flooring, countertops,
and display shelving signals sophistication, while cheap or mismatched
materials may detract from your brand credibility.

Beyond aesthetics, consider practicality and durability. Retail spaces experience
heavy foot traffic, so prioritize materials that can stand the test of time
while still looking great. Sustainability is also a growing focus, so using
eco-friendly materials for your retail fit out is
better for the planet and can appeal to the increasing number of
environmentally-conscious consumers.

4. Engaging Visual Merchandising

Visual merchandising is at the heart of any successful retail space. It's the art of
presenting products in an appealing and strategic way to encourage purchases.
From eye-catching window displays that pull in passersby to creative in-store
arrangements that tell a story, visual merchandising makes or breaks the first
impression.

Consider employing focal points like mannequins, bold signage, or thematic decorations
that tie into campaigns or seasons. Use props and backdrops to create
compelling scenes, and remember the importance of consistency across product
displays. Mirrors, textures, and shelving levels can enhance visual appeal and
provide a variety of visual touchpoints across your store.

5. Technology Integration

Retailers today cannot underestimate the impact of technology on the customer experience.
A tech-savvy fit-out adds convenience, creates unique experiences, and
modernizes your store. At its most basic, this could include a sleek,
easy-to-use point-of-sale system to streamline purchases or self-checkout
kiosks that save time.

Take it a step further by introducing interactive digital displays, virtual try-ons, or
mobile device support for personalized recommendations. Wi-Fi availability or
QR codes linking customers to product reviews and offers are another way to
seamlessly blend offline and online shopping. Striking the right balance of
technology can set your store apart, creating memorable experiences and
encouraging repeat visits.
